Being a stray animal is hard, but it’s even harder where there are people out to get you. We’d like to think that most people are compassionate toward animals, but that’s not always the case.
Sadly, one sick stray pup was being run out of a neighborhood in Los Angeles, California by a group of people who didn’t want him there.
Instead of seeing the dog and calling for help, the locals threw rocks at him and tried to scare him away. It was a horrible situation for a dog to be in, but thankfully, Lisa Chiarelli stepped in to save him.

Chiarelli called Lisa Arturo with Big Love Animal Rescue and explained that there was a dog in need of help that was being targeted by the neighborhood.
Sadly, when Arturo arrived to find the dog, he was no where to be seen. According to The Dodo, the rescuers asked Chiarelli to set out a blanket on her porch in hopes the dog would find it.

The next day, they found the dog curled up asleep on the blanket, just like they’d hoped. He was too sick and tied to run anymore. He’d given up, but help was finally there.
The rescuers immediately knew he needed to be seen by a vet. He was suffering from a skin infection and an eye infection. After he was examined, they determined he wouldn’t have survived more than another two or three days. His blood work came back a mess and he needed a lot of medication and care to recover!

Thankfully, he was in good hands. Slowly but surely his fur started to grow back and his scabs went away. He put on weight and little by little came out of his shell.
Once he was physically ready and medically cleared, the sweet dog was put up for adoption and quickly found a loving couple to take him home. While it took a little while for him to get comfortable and feel safe, he’s now a huge goofball! He loves his doggy brother and his parents and has a huge yard to call his own.
